Manchester United 'made four bids for Jadon Sancho'

Manchester United reportedly made four offers for Jadon Sancho during the summer transfer window but were unable to come to an agreement with Borussia Dortmund over a transfer fee.

The England international was strongly linked with a move to Old Trafford over the summer, but the deadline passed with the attacker still at BVB, who are thought to value him in the region of £109m.

According to retired footballer Jan Aage Fjortoft, United failed with four separate bids for the former Manchester City youngster in the recent window.

Fjortoft, who was capped 71 times by Norway during his professional career, made the claim while speaking on Italian journalist Fabrizio Romano's Here We Go podcast.

Sancho is yet to score in six Bundesliga appearances during the 2020-21 campaign, but the 20-year-old has managed two goals and four assists in nine appearances in all competitions.

The attacker - also believed to be a target for Liverpool and Bayern Munich - still has two and a half years left to run on his contract with Lucien Favre's side.



Liverpool, Manchester United 'receive boost in Dayot Upamecano pursuit'

Liverpool and Manchester United have reportedly received a boost in their pursuit of Dayot Upamecano, with Bayern Munich currently unable to sign the central defender.

The 22-year-old is believed to be a transfer target for a number of clubs and could be on the move next summer when a £40m release clause in his RB Leipzig contract comes into play.

Bayern had been strongly linked with the France international and were expected to rival the likes of Liverpool and United for his signature at the end of the 2020-21 campaign.

However, according to Bild, Upamecano, who has scored once in 10 appearances for Leipzig during the 2020-21 campaign, is out of Bayern's price range.

Liverpool have allegedly identified the Frenchman as their leading transfer target, but United also continue to be linked with his services as they search for a new centre-back.

Bayern's need for reinforcements at the back is also strong, though, with David Alaba and Jerome Boateng, as it stands, both out of contract next June.
